Responsibilities

The RN inpatient Nurse assesses patient health problems and needs, develops and implements nursing care plans, and maintains medical records. The inpatient Registered Nurse administers nursing care to ill, injured, convalescent, or disabled patients. The RN may advise patients on health maintenance and disease prevention. The inpatient RN will maintain accurate, detailed reports and records and administer medications to patients while monitoring for reactions and side effects. The RN will monitor, record, and report symptoms or changes in patients’ conditions.

5 North is a dynamic, fast‑paced unit at Penn State Health Lancaster Medical Center, providing exceptional quality care for patients undergoing orthopedic and spinal surgery. Our team‑oriented environment fosters strong collaboration among all care providers, including RNs, PCAs, Physical Therapists, Surgeons, Physicians, and Case Management. While the unit specializes in orthopedic and spinal surgical patients, it also cares for a diverse range of medical‑surgical patients.
